Hiring an immigration lawyer involves several variables that shift the final cost. The complexity of your case is the primary factor; for instance, a straightforward visa application usually costs less than defending against deportation or handling a multi-step residency process. Expenses also fluctuate based on the volume of documentation required and whether there are past legal complications or criminal history involved. You can renew your green card online by filing Form I-90 through the USCIS website. This process requires accurate personal information and potentially supporting documents. If you need help ensuring the application is perfect, an immigration lawyer can assist. They can review your application before submission or help you through the entire online process. ICE (U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ement) is responsible for enforcing immigration laws within the U.S. This can involve detention and removal proceedings. If you have concerns about ICE involvement in Beaumont, it is crucial to speak with an immigration lawyer immediately. They can explain your rights and represent you if ICE interacts with your case. An H1B immigration lawyer assists individuals and employers with the H1B visa process. This specialized visa allows U.S. employers to temporarily employ foreign workers in occupations requiring theoretical or technical expertise.
